The TOEFL iBT test measures your ability to use and understand English at the university level. It also evaluates how well you combine your reading, listening, speaking, and wiring skills to perform academic tasks.
FEATURES OF THE EXAM
· The TOEFL test has over 50 test dates per year at authorized test centers around the world.
· The test fee is $185.
· Registration closes 7 days before your test date.
· Late registration closes 3 days before your test date and has a late fee of $35.
· You can retake the test as many times as you wish, but you cannot take it more than once in a 12-day period. If you already have a test appointment, you cannot register for another test date that is within 12 days of your existing appointment.
· You can take notes during the exam, but you must submit them once the exam is over.
· Your scores are valid for 2 years.
RESULTS
You will receive an email letting you know when your scores are available – approximately 10 days after your test date. You can log into your TOEFL iBT account on the TOEFL registration website and click “View Scores” on your home page to see your scores, or download and print a PDF copy of your test taker score report from your account.
Printed score reports are sent to your score recipients approximately 13 days after your test date. Your scores can be sent to other institutions or agencies during that time
